Ingredients for Mini Pineapple Upside-Down Cupcakes
To create these delightful Mini Pineapple Upside-Down Cupcakes, you’ll need a few simple ingredients. Each component plays a vital role in delivering that tropical flavor and moist texture. Here’s what you’ll need:
- For the Pineapple Topping:
- 1 can (20 oz) of pineapple slices in juice
- 1/2 cup brown sugar
- 1/4 cup unsalted butter
- Maraschino cherries (optional, for garnish)
- For the Cupcake Batter:
- 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 2 large eggs
- 1/2 cup milk
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1/4 teaspoon salt

Step-by-Step Preparation of Mini Pineapple Upside-Down Cupcakes
Step 1: Preheat the Oven and Prepare the Baking Tray
First things first, let’s get that oven ready! Preheat it to 350°F (175°C). This step is crucial as it ensures your cupcakes bake evenly. While the oven heats up, grab a muffin tin and line it with cupcake liners. This will make it easier to remove the cupcakes later. If you don’t have liners, you can lightly grease the muffin tin with butter or cooking spray.
Step 2: Create the Pineapple Topping
Now, let’s make the delicious pineapple topping! Start by draining the pineapple slices from the can. Reserve the juice for later use. In a small saucepan, melt the butter over medium heat. Once melted, add the brown sugar and stir until it’s well combined. This mixture will create a lovely caramel base for your cupcakes.
Next, pour the caramel mixture evenly into the bottom of each cupcake liner. Place a pineapple slice on top of the caramel in each cup. If you like, add a maraschino cherry in the center of each pineapple slice for a pop of color and extra sweetness!
Step 3: Make the Cupcake Batter
Let’s whip up the cupcake batter! In a large mixing bowl, cream together the softened butter and granulated sugar until it’s light and fluffy. This usually takes about 2-3 minutes. Then, add the e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ition. Don’t forget to add the vanilla extract too!
In another bowl, combine the flour, baking powder, and salt. Gradually add this dry mixture to the wet ingredients, alternating with the milk. Mix until just combined. Be careful not to overmix, as this can make your cupcakes dense. The batter should be smooth and creamy.
Step 4: Assemble the Cupcakes
Now it’s time to bring everything together! Spoon the cupcake batter over the pineapple topping in each muffin cup. Fill each cup about two-thirds full. This allows room for the cupcakes to rise without overflowing. Make sure the pineapple and caramel are covered well with the batter.
Step 5: Bake the Mini Pineapple Upside-Down Cupcakes
Place the muffin tin in the preheated oven and bake for about 18-20 minutes. You’ll know they’re done when a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ean. Keep an eye on them, as oven temperatures can vary. The tops should be golden brown and slightly springy to the touch.
Step 6: Cool and Serve
Once baked, remove the cupcakes from the oven and let them cool in the tin for about 5 minutes. This helps them set. After that, carefully invert the muffin tin onto a wire rack or a plate. Gently tap the bottom to release the cupcakes. The pineapple topping should now be on top, creating a beautiful presentation!
Allow the cupcakes to cool completely before serving. These Mini Pineapple Upside-Down Cupcakes are best enjoyed fresh, but they can also be stored in an airtight container for a few days. Now, get ready to enjoy a taste of paradise!

Gluten-Free Option
For those who are gluten-sensitive or prefer gluten-free options, you can easily adapt this recipe! Simply substitute the all-purpose flour with a gluten-free flour blend. Many blends work well in baking, so choose one that you like. Make sure to check the packaging for any specific instructions, as some blends may require additional ingredients like xanthan gum.
Additionally, ensure that all other ingredients, like baking powder and vanilla extract, are gluten-free. Cooking Note for Mini Pineapple Upside-Down Cupcakes
When it comes to baking, a few key tips can make all the difference in achieving the perfect Mini Pineapple Upside-Down Cupcakes. First, always measure your ingredients accurately. Using a kitchen scale can help ensure precision, especially with flour and sugar. This will lead to a consistent texture and flavor in your cupcakes.
Another important note is to use room temperature ingredients. Allow your butter, eggs, and milk to sit out for about 30 minutes before you start baking. This helps them blend together more smoothly, resulting in a lighter and fluffier cupcake.
While baking, keep an eye on the cupcakes as they cook. Ovens can vary in temperature, so it’s wise to check them a few minutes before the suggested baking time. If you notice they are browning too quickly, you can cover them loosely with aluminum foil to prevent over-browning.
Lastly, patience is key when it comes to cooling. Allow the cupcakes to cool in the tin for a few minutes before inverting them. This helps the caramel topping set properly and prevents the cupcakes from breaking apart. FAQs about Mini Pineapple Upside-Down Cupcakes
Can I use fresh pineapple instead of canned?
Absolutely! Using fresh pineapple can add a vibrant flavor to your Mini Pineapple Upside-Down Cupcakes. Just make sure to slice the pineapple into rings that are similar in thickness to canned slices. You can also sauté the fresh pineapple in a little butter and brown sugar to mimic the caramelized topping from the canned version. This will enhance the sweetness and create that delicious topping you love!
How do I store leftover Mini Pineapple Upside-Down Cupcakes?
To keep your Mini Pineapple Upside-Down Cupcakes fresh, store them in an airtight container at room temperature. They will stay moist for about 2-3 days. If you want to keep them longer, you can refrigerate them for up to a week. Just remember to let them come to room temperature before serving for the best flavor and texture!
Can I make these cupcakes ahead of time?
Yes, you can definitely make these cupcakes ahead of time! They are perfect for preparing a day or two in advance. Just bake them, let them cool completely, and store them in an airtight container. When you’re ready to serve, you can enjoy them as is or warm them slightly in the microwave for a few seconds. This will bring back that fresh-baked taste!
What can I substitute for butter in the recipe?
If you need a butter substitute, there are several options you can use! You can replace butter with an equal amount of vegetable oil, coconut oil, or even applesauce for a healthier twist. If you prefer a dairy-free option, look for vegan butter or margarine. Each substitute will slightly change the flavor and texture, but they will still yield delicious cupcakes!
